Understanding Tree Yellow Bark in Forestry Context

Characteristics and Natural Origin

Tree yellow bark typically refers to bark layers that exhibit a natural yellow hue due to pigments, resins, or mineral content present in certain tree species. This coloration can vary depending on soil conditions, climate, and tree age. In forest ecosystems, bark serves as a protective layer, shielding trees from pests, disease, and environmental stress.

From a forestry perspective, bark characteristics are often used as indicators for species identification and forest inventory. The unique appearance of this type of bark has made it a subject of interest not only for botanists but also for industries that rely on visual and chemical properties of plant materials.

Harvesting and Handling Practices

Sustainable harvesting practices are essential when dealing with bark-based resources. Improper removal can damage trees and disrupt ecosystems. Therefore, responsible suppliers emphasize selective harvesting, minimal impact techniques, and compliance with forestry regulations.

Modern handling processes involve careful drying, sorting, and storage to maintain quality. These steps are crucial to ensure that the bark retains its natural properties while meeting market standards.
